Pia Silva coaches small branding agencies to scale profit and freedom without employees. She advocates for a project-based, high-ticket branding model vs. ongoing retainers.
Summary of the PodcastKey Takeaways- Pia coaches small branding agencies to scale profit and freedom without employees
- She advocates for a project-based, high-ticket branding model vs. ongoing retainers
- Effective branding requires confidence, strategy and standing out, not just design skills
- AI and cheap labor are threats to commodity design work, but not strategic branding
Pia's Small Branding Agencies Business Model
- Coaches small branding agencies via online training/coaching program
- Teaches her "No BS Agency Mastery" model developed in her own agency
- Focuses on project-based branding (e.g. $40k for 2-day intensive) vs. retainers
- Emphasizes profitability and lifestyle over top-line revenue growth
Branding Philosophy
- Brand = "What people say about you when you're not in the room"
- Badass brand: Magnetically attracts ideal clients, repels others, charges premium
- Focus on strategy, messaging, design that stands out vs. generic corporate branding
- Ask "What do you stand against?" to uncover differentiation
Evolution of Branding Trends
- "Badass" and edgy messaging became mainstream, diluting impact
- Rebranding example: Financial firm evolved from edgy to sophisticated positioning
- Need to continually evolve brand as market changes
AI and Industry Threats
- AI/cheap labor threaten commodity design work
- Strategic thinking, leadership, client trust more important than ever
- Opportunity to curate and guide AI-generated options based on strategy
